- On May 23, 2025, a French court in Vannes sentenced retired surgeon Joël Le Scouarnec to 20 years in prison for sexually abusing 299 patients, mostly children.
- Le Scouarnec committed these crimes between 1989 and 2014 in hospitals across western France, despite earlier convictions and investigations that failed to stop him.
- Many assaults happened while victims were under anaesthesia or waking after operations, with the average victim age being 11 and the youngest only four years old.
- The presiding judge Aude Buresi handed down the maximum sentence allowed for aggravated rape, stating the sentence aims to prevent reoffending, while the prosecutor noted Le Scouarnec could have faced '2,000 years' in the US.
- The case exposed systemic failures in French authorities allowing repeated abuse, prompting calls for stronger protections and reforms to prevent future predator access to vulnerable patients.

VANNES (France), May 29 — A French court on Wednesday gave the maximum 20-year jail term to a surgeon who admitted sexually abusing hundreds of patients, most of them children, but victims, some in tears, expressed disappointment with the verdict. The three-month trial of Joel Le Scouarnec, 74, has brought to light the extent of his crimes and the suffering of his victims but also raised questions about why more was not done sooner to stop him. …
